Understanding the UK Education System
The UK education system is renowned for its rich academic heritage and global recognition. The primary and secondary education forms the foundation, followed by further education and higher education. The qualifications range from General Certificate of Secondary Education (GCSE) to A-levels, undergraduate degrees, postgraduate degrees, and doctoral studies.
Unlike the Indian education system, which is more examination-oriented, the UK system emphasises continuous assessment, problem-solving, and critical thinking.
Top UK Universities and Their Specialities
According to the 2023 QS World University Rankings, the UK is home to four of the top 10 universities worldwide. Some top-notch institutions include the University of Oxford, University of Cambridge, Imperial College London, and University College London, all offering a wide range of courses.
Several Indian students have made their mark in these esteemed universities. For instance, Dr Venkatraman Ramakrishnan, a Nobel laureate, is an alumnus of the University of Cambridge.

UK University Scholarships and Funding
Numerous scholarships cater to Indian students in the UK, such as the Chevening Scholarships, Commonwealth Scholarships, and university-specific scholarships. The British Council’s website provides an exhaustive list of these opportunities.
Apart from scholarships, students can explore part-time work options to fund their studies, subject to visa regulations.
UK Student Visa Procedures
Indian students require a Tier 4 (General) student visa to study in the UK. Key steps include:
- Acceptance: Receive your university’s Confirmation of Acceptance for Studies (CAS).
- Application: Apply online up to three months before your course starts.
- Documentation: Provide your passport, CAS, proof of financial sustainability, and other necessary documents.
- Appointment: Attend an appointment at a visa application centre.
- Decision: Await the visa decision, typically within three weeks.
Life in the UK as an Indian Student
Living in the UK provides a multicultural environment with a mix of traditions, languages, and cuisines. Indian students can find comfort in the fact that Indian food, festivals, and communities are widespread in the UK.
Accommodation options range from university halls of residence to private rentals. Universities also have various student societies and clubs, providing opportunities for socialising and networking.
